## v1.8.0 — Driftline Tide Widget

Switched prediction source to the Marrow Bay harmonic model. Fixes hour-off display in half-hour timezones. Added offline cache (48h) and a spring/neap indicator. Known issue: moonrise overlay misaligns on small screens; fix pending. Report regressions to the widget owner, named below.

signatory, yahog-badug: Quenix Ulaael

// TOUR_SEGMENT_PREFETCH_COUNT sets how many upcoming audio segments the
// Wrenhall Museum guide app downloads ahead of the visitor's position.
// New folks: this matters because gallery Wi-Fi at the Dovercliff annex
// is unreliable, and three segments proved the sweet spot between smooth
// playback and storage pressure on loaner devices. Don't change it
// without checking the curator playlist lengths first. The constant was
// last tuned and verified under the build noted below.

session token of fajeg-hahop = htk31_505183fb9ac6ddef72419ebad75f441

Branch managers should be aware that Merrow Analytics now accounts for 38% of group revenue, up from 29% a year ago, driven by the Saltmarsh contract renewal. While the relationship is strong, this concentration exposes branches to severe volatility if terms change. Each branch is asked to identify two prospects capable of generating 100k annually and report pipeline progress monthly to Corin Ashby. Diversification targets are binding this quarter. The broader intent is explained in the confidential note below.

management briefing: Headcount on the Belix team goes from 60 to 93 by the end of November. Gross margin on Belix came in at 23 percent against a plan of 47 percent.